As wind and rain blows into the Carson City region this afternoon, matters of commuting from Reno to Carson City may be difficult. A high wind warning is in effect today through the Washoe Valley. Trucks, buses, trailers and RVs are prohibited. (See video below) Controls as of 4:30 this afternoon are as follows:
Open with no controls between Junction US 395 Business and State Route 529-North Carson Street and 2 miles north of Junction US 395 Business and State Route 529-North Carson Street; high wind warning - trucks/buses/trailers/RVs prohibited and open with no controls between 2 miles north of Junction US 395 Business and State Route 529-North Carson Street and Junction State Route 429-Bowers Mansion Road; open with no controls between Junction State Route 429-Bowers Mansion Road and Junction State Routes 341 and 431 Exit 56.

Forecast:
According to NDOT and www.carsonweather.com the forecast through 10 p.m. in Carson City: Skies will be overcast becoming mostly cloudy. Visibility will be 10 miles. Scattered light snow will be ending. Winds will be 16 mph gusting to 35 mph from the west changing to 5 mph gusting to 22 mph from the west-northwest. Temperatures will range from 40 to 46 F decreasing to 32 to 36 F.
